Description

(E/Z)-N,n-Didesmethyl-4-Hydroxy Tamoxifen 2'-Azide is a key synthetic intermediate and derivative of the selective estrogen receptor modulator (SERM) tamoxifen, modified with an azide functional group. This compound is of significant value for pharmaceutical research and development, particularly in the synthesis of novel drug conjugates and probes for targeted therapies. It is primarily utilized by researchers and manufacturers in the pharmaceutical, biotechnology, and academic sectors engaged in anticancer drug discovery, chemical biology, and proteomics studies.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Critical building block for the synthesis of next-generation tamoxifen analogs and targeted cancer therapeutics.
  • Chemical Biology Probe Development: The azide group enables bioorthogonal click chemistry (e.g., CuAAC, SPAAC) for labeling, pull-down assays, and target identification studies.
  • Proteomics Research: Used to create affinity probes for studying estrogen receptor (ER) interactions and signaling pathways in breast cancer research.
  • ADC (Antibody-Drug Conjugate) Payload Synthesis: Serves as a precursor for constructing potent cytotoxins linked to targeting antibodies.
  • Metabolite & Biomarker Analysis: Reference standard for the analytical study of tamoxifen metabolites in p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ic research.
  • Medicinal Chemistry: Core scaffold for structure-activity relationship (SAR) studies to develop new SERMs with improved efficacy and reduced side effects.

Basic Information

Item Details
Product Name (E/Z)-N,n-Didesmethyl-4-Hydroxy Tamoxifen 2'-Azide
CAS No. 1331643-32-3
Molecular Formula C24H25N3O2
Molecular Weight 387.48 g/mol
Synonyms 4-Hydroxy-N-desmethyltamoxifen azide; 2'-Azido-4-hydroxy-N-desmethyltamoxifen; (Z)-4-(1-(4-(2-Azidoethoxy)phenyl)-2-phenylbut-1-en-1-yl)phenol; (E)-4-(1-(4-(2-Azidoethoxy)phenyl)-2-phenylbut-1-en-1-yl)phenol; Tamoxifen metabolite azide derivative; Endoxifen azide analog; N,N-Didesmethyl-4-hydroxy Tamoxifen 2'-Azide

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. For long-term stability, store at -20°C or below under an inert atmosphere. The compound is light-sensitive and should be handled under appropriate conditions to prevent degradation. Allow the container to reach room temperature before opening to minimize moisture condensation.
